Supervisory Health System Specialist

4 months ago


Tacoma, Washington, United States Military Treatment Facilities Under Dha Full time
Serve as the lead point of contact for Patient Appointments and Schedule Management Services.

Attends staff meetings and/or other meetings as instructed and gives written and oral presentations/orientations regarding the Patient Appointment System.

Provide direct support to central appointment call center and indirect clinic medical support assistant operators.
Initiates formal actions to fill vacancies, interview candidates, and makes selections.
Coordinate operation of phone systems and assure all beneficiaries needing primary care appointments are seamlessly transferred or scheduled.
Develop, plan and initiate programs to improve access to care for all patients needing care.
Coordinates with hospital officials in developing procedures for special/unique clinic requirements affecting scheduling of appointments.
Schedules and conducts training orientations for system users throughout the hospital and clinics.
